**Alert: KeyCycler rotation stalled**

Heads up — this fires when the KeyCycler utility hasn't completed a rotation pass in over 6 hours. If your plugin registered a rotation hook, it may be the one holding things up: check that your hook returns promptly and doesn't retry forever. Stalled rotations block everyone downstream, so please fix or disable quickly. Troubleshooting steps and hook requirements are on this page.

wiki page, kahog-hahig: https://vault.zemvargrid.internal/display/deploy/repo/settings/merge_requests/job/settings/6f3b933774dbc5320a4daa18

Hey Priva,

Quick heads-up before Friday's DR drill for the Inkmill markdown pipeline: we'll restore the renderer config from the cold backup, so you'll need the escrow credentials handy. Grab a coffee first — the restore takes a while. For the sealed vault copy, the recovery passphrase is below.

recovery phrase for kahop-kahap: istys-novdor-joreth-silir-eliys

TICKET-2087: Connection failures when the Crumwell storefront evaluates the 2 p.m. order cutoff. The cutoff check queries the bakery schedule table directly, and the pool exhausts under lunch traffic, so late orders slip through. Short-term fix: raise the pool size and add a retry. To reproduce locally, point your client at the following.

database URL for kahif-fahaf: redis://eliax_svc:yN@db-bcc9.ordinhq.internal:5432/aldok

## VramScope 2.3 — Changelog

Renamed setting alert: `PROFILER_MEM_MODE` is now `VRAMSCOPE_CAPTURE_MODE`. The old name silently did nothing after the 2.2 sampler rewrite, which confused a few folks on the Kestrel team when their GPU memory traces came back empty. Update your env files accordingly — the new var accepts `sampled`, `full`, or `off`. We also dropped `LEGACY_HEAP_DUMP` entirely; capture mode covers it. One more thing while you're in the env file: the trace-upload credential needs to be placed on the line right after this sentence.

secret setting of tajof-bahif: COURIER_KEY3=65d